Output 7a181a588360f84a63fe5d3f99c486a6aca3361fb447a7126b9de635c7a8a612:0

value
10271426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eee60657e8c03afe96e76bcdcaa0eb94542a5969 OP_EQUAL
address
3PUCJbpm7YUNf2JopCKPVVJcwhuXqpXZZT
transaction
7a181a588360f84a63fe5d3f99c486a6aca3361fb447a7126b9de635c7a8a612
confirmations
226487
spent
true